Subject: Sweeper key rotation

Hi all, welcome to the team. The Grovekeeper orphaned-resource sweeper had its credentials rotated this morning as part of the quarterly schedule. The old key stops working at the end of the week. Update any local scripts that query the sweeper's audit endpoint. The new key for the Grovekeeper internal API is:

service key, bagag-tadup: kto15_H38T3Yn0x1gqCew

Management Meeting Minutes — Marketing Budget

Attendees: sales leads plus Priya from finance. Short version: the marketing budget takes a 12% trim next quarter. The Lanthorn campaign survives mostly intact; trade shows and print are the main casualties. Darrow argued for protecting regional co-op funds and mostly won. Leads should rework territory plans assuming lighter air cover and more outbound effort. Revised numbers circulate Friday. See the confidential note below for context on the wider plan.

internal memo for kahif-hawip: Headcount on the Quenix team goes from 3 to 140 by the end of January. Gross margin on Quenix came in at 5 percent against a plan of 5 percent.

## Changelog — StockMender v4.2

The setting `RECON_AUTH` has been renamed to `RECON_SERVICE_TOKEN` to clarify that it carries a bearer credential rather than a boolean flag. The nightly inventory reconciliation job at Harkwell Goods now refuses to start if the old name is present, preventing silent fallback to unauthenticated mode. Reviewers should confirm the variable is scoped to the recon worker only and never logged. The production env file must contain the following line:

vault entry, yagep-yagef: COURIER_KEY13=8965fb29ff62d

Hey team — handover from me to Priya on Copperkettle config hot-reloading. Short version: the watcher picks up changes to settings.toml within ~5 seconds, no restart needed. If a reload fails validation, the old config stays live and you'll see a warning banner in the support console. One gotcha: secrets don't hot-reload, ever. If you need to rotate those, use the emergency reload tool, which prompts for the recovery passphrase shown below.

strongbox words: druath-quenael